Concomitant Detrusor and External Urethral Sphincter Botulinum Toxin-A Injections in Male Spinal Cord Injury Patients with Detrusor Overactivity and Detrusor Sphincter Dyssynergia
Objective: To investigate the effects of concomitant injections of botulinum toxin-A (BoNT-A) into the detrusor and external urethral sphincter muscles in suprasacral spinal cord injured patients with detrusor overactivity and detrusor sphincter dyssynergia.
